Track Group Inc. Reports Strong Third Quarter Financials
Track Group, Inc. (OTCQB: TRCK), renowned for its extensive offender tracking solutions, has recently unveiled its financial outcomes for the third quarter of its fiscal year. This report comes following the quarter ending June 30, with promising indicators of growth and efficiency. During this period, Track Group achieved total revenues of $9.1 million, slightly down from $9.2 million the previous year. However, they achieved noteworthy gains in gross profits, operational income, and overall net income, showcasing the company’s resilience amid fluctuating market conditions.
Detailed Financial Highlights
The financial highlights for Track Group during the quarter reflect significant operational strategies leading to improved results:
Revenue Analysis
Although total revenue dipped by about 1% compared to the third quarter of 2024, the results from the first nine months of the fiscal year show total revenues amounting to $26.1 million, a decrease of approximately 4%. Influences on this dip include reduced monitoring revenues linked to a client base shift in specific areas and the impact of the recent divestiture of the Chilean subsidiary. However, revenue streams in regions like Illinois and the Bahamas saw increases in the number of clients served, helping to alleviate some of the decline.
Gross Profit and EBITDA Growth
On a brighter note, Track Group reported a gross profit of $4.6 million for Q3 FY25, reflecting an 8% increase from the previous year's $4.3 million. This growth is attributed to cost efficiencies achieved in monitoring operations and device repairs, despite lower revenue throughput. Adjusted EBITDA also painted a positive picture, recorded at $1.8 million compared to $1.6 million year-over-year, showcasing an upward shift in operational earnings.
Operating Income Improvement
The operating income for Q3 FY25 stood at $0.8 million, representing an approximate 244% increase from the operating loss of $0.5 million in Q3 FY24. Over the nine-month period, operating income improved significantly, showcasing effective cost control measures, with a reduction in overall operating expenses, which dropped by $0.9 million compared to the same quarter last year. These measures included decreased payroll and administrative costs stemming from strategic realignments within the company.
Net Income Recovery
The net income attributable to shareholders surged to $1.4 million in Q3 FY25, compared to a net loss of $0.9 million during the same period last year—a remarkable turnaround amounting to a difference of $2.3 million. For the cumulative nine-month period, the net loss was reduced significantly from $2.8 million to approximately $1.1 million, showcasing Track Group's strategic realignment and operational gains in profitability.

About Track Group, Inc.
Track Group specializes in the design and manufacturing of advanced location tracking devices, complemented by a variety of software and monitoring applications aimed at enhancing law enforcement, corrections, and rehabilitation efforts globally.
